Persistent Vision presents the University of Maryland's digitized special collections materials related to punk in the Washington, D.C. area. Most of these materials reside at Special Collections in Performing Arts (SCPA) in the Michelle Smith Performing Arts Library. These materials help to tell the story of a subculture and a community that has thrived since 1976.
